Position Description
We are seeking a Non-Destructive Testing (NDT) Engineer to join the Inspection Technology Unit (ITU) within the Inspection Technical Support Division. The ITU develops and deploys advanced inspection technologies to ensure asset integrity across upstream and downstream operations, focusing on qualifiers and implementations of innovative solutions—particularly In-Line Inspection (ILI) systems—to improve pipeline safety, reliability, and cost efficiency.
As an NDT Engineer, your primary role is to lead the evaluation and implementation of NDT technologies, especially ILI systems, to enhance pipeline integrity strategies.
Duties and Responsibilities
- Evaluate emerging NDT and ILI technologies
- Provide technical guidance on application and support their deployment across pipeline operations
- Oversee the technical performance of ILI tools in the field
- Collaborate with vendors to improve data quality and tool capabilities
- Assist in validating inspection results through field verification and integration with inspection programs
- Promote the adoption of advanced inspection methodologies to detect and manage critical pipeline anomalies such as corrosion, cracking, and geometry defects, ensuring alignment with safety, compliance, and operational excellence standards
